- 浏览: 86705 次
- 性别:
- 来自: 北京
最新评论
-
遇见那只猫:
太感谢你了,这个问题困扰我很久了,每次都弹出来。而且还影响ec ...
Eclipse: Subversion Connector Discover弹出框 -
luyuwww:
佩服.用到了.感谢
Eclipse: Subversion Connector Discover弹出框 -
tp7300:
博主大才,好毅力
Eclipse: Subversion Connector Discover弹出框 -
riching:
牛逼,佩服你
Eclipse: Subversion Connector Discover弹出框 -
天涯牧风:
学习了~
JAVA程序性能分析及调优浅析
相关推荐
在Java世界中,Spring框架是应用广泛的企业...在bean的定义中,我们可以添加`init-method`属性,并指定一个方法名,Spring容器会在bean实例化并设置了所有属性之后,调用这个指定的方法。例如,在XML配置中: ```xml ...
`initMethod` 和 `destroyMethod` 属性分别指定了bean初始化和销毁时要调用的方法。例如: ```java @Bean(initMethod = "init", destroyMethod = "destroy") Test1 test1() { return new Test1(); } ``` 在...
一.说在前面(结论思考) @postConstruct 所标注的方法 内部是靠的spring提供的两个后置处理器...是各自又是在 bean 的生命周期的哪一个阶段`起的作用? 二.弄清InitDestroyAnnotationBeanPostProcesso
init-method 和 destroy-method 是两个非常重要的属性,它们用于指定 Bean 的初始化方法和销毁方法。 init-method 属性用于指定 Bean 的初始化方法,这个方法会在 Bean 实例化完成后被调用。 destroy-method 属性...
当`initMethod`被设置为异步执行,即在后台线程中调用,它允许应用程序在不阻塞主线程的情况下完成复杂的初始化工作。这样的设计对于提高应用的响应性和非阻塞特性尤其有益。 `Sofaboot`是阿里巴巴开源的一款企业级...
`default-init-method`和`default-destroy-method`应用于整个`<beans>`根元素,它们只对单例bean有效,因为原型bean的生命周期不受容器控制,所以容器无法确保在适当的时候调用默认的初始化或销毁方法。 接下来,...
Spring IOC容器可以管理Bean的生命周期,允许在Bean生命周期的特定点执行定制的任务。 Spring IOC容器对Bean的生命周期...在 Bean 的声明里设置 init-method 和 destroy-method 属性, 为 Bean 指定初始化和销毁方法。
虽然这些方法各有其用途,但在实际应用中某些方法并不常用,甚至可能带来安全隐患。例如,PUT和DELETE方法可以被用于修改或删除服务器上的资源,而TRACE方法则有可能泄露敏感信息。 #### 安全风险分析 1. **PUT和...
Spring IOC Bean标签属性介绍 0.Bean标签属性介绍 1.0 新建一个Maven工程 1.1 pom.xml ...1.9 init-method和destroy-method 1.9.1 实体类JavaBean User加自定义的初始化方法和销毁方法 1.9.3 加了lazy
HTTP状态码405 Method Not Allowed表示客户端请求的HTTP方法不被服务器允许。这通常发生在客户端向服务器发送的请求方法(如GET、POST、PUT、DELETE等)不符合服务器端的配置时。比如,如果服务器端配置了仅接受GET...
若一个bean同时实现了`InitializingBean`接口并配置了`init-method`,Spring会首先调用`afterPropertiesSet()`方法,然后调用`init-method`指定的方法。任何一方出错都将导致bean初始化失败,且如果`...
The default behavior of this method is to call addCookie(Cookie cookie) on the wrapped response object. addCookie(Cookie) - Method in interface javax.servlet.http.HttpServletResponse Adds the ...
在现代软件开发过程中,版本控制系统(Version Control System, VCS)是必不可少的一部分,其中Git作为最流行的分布式版本控制工具之一,被广泛应用于各类项目中。对于企业或团队来说,搭建自己的Git服务器能够更好...
在Spring的XML配置文件中,我们可以使用`init-method`和`destroy-method`属性来指定初始化和销毁的方法。例如: ```xml <bean id="personService" class="com.myapp.core.annotation.init.PersonService" init-...
<param-value>token,Access-Control-Allow-Origin,Content-Type,X-Requested-With,accept,Origin,Access-Control-Request-Method,Access-Control-Request-Headers</param-value> --> <param-value>Access-Control...
值得注意的是,Spring 2.5版本后引入了注解的方式,可以使用@PostConstruct和@PreDestroy来代替XML中的init-method和destroy-method,从而更简洁地指定Bean的初始化和销毁方法。 容器本身也具备了极高的扩展性,...
3. 初始化:Bean实例完成属性注入后,会调用初始化方法,可以是`@PostConstruct`注解的方法或者通过`init-method`属性指定的方法。 4. 使用:容器将Bean暴露给其他Bean使用。 5. 销毁:当容器关闭时,或者Bean不再...
init-method 和 destroy-method 可以用来管理 Bean 的生命周期,例如,在Bean 实例化时执行某些操作。 10. 使用 profile 来管理不同的环境 profile 可以用来管理不同的环境,例如,开发环境、测试环境和生产环境。...
<param-value>Content-Type,X-Requested-With,accept,Origin,Access-Control-Request-Method,Access-Control-Request-Headers</param-value> </init-param> <init-param> <param-name>cors.exposed.headers...